> Incidentally (cc'ing Vlada directly for this one, as I expect this may
> be of interest to him), the Qt4 build as it currently stands in SVN is
> now capable of loading an alternative widget stylesheet.  If you place
> a file called rosegarden.qss in $HOME/.local/share/rosegarden,
> Rosegarden (Qt4) will load and apply it on startup.  It needs to be a
> Qt Stylesheet file, as documented at
> http://doc.trolltech.com/4.4/stylesheet.html .
